The BIBD Frame in Bandar Seri Begawan is a modern architectural structure offering picture-perfect views of the Omar Ali Saifuddien Mosque. It's a popular spot for tourists seeking memorable photo opportunities with the iconic mosque as a backdrop.

Walking
If you are near the Omar Ali Saifuddien Mosque, walk along Jalan Masjid Omar 'Ali Saifuddien towards the waterfront. The BIBD Frame is located a short walk away, offering a framed view of the mosque. There is no fee to access the frame.
Public Transport
From the main bus terminal in Bandar Seri Begawan, you can take a short taxi ride or walk to Jalan Masjid Omar 'Ali Saifuddien. The BIBD Frame is located on this road, near the mosque. Bus fare is BND 1.00, and a short taxi ride will cost approximately BND 5-10.
Ride Hailing
Use the Dart ride-hailing app to get a taxi to the BIBD Frame at Jalan Masjid Omar 'Ali Saifuddien. A ride from the city center will typically cost around BND 5-10, depending on demand.
